Product Overview

Monopropylene glycol is a colorless and odorless compound which is generally known as propane-1, 2-diol. It is an artificial organic compound and a derivative of propylene oxide. The low toxicity of the monopropylene glycol enables its use in different end user industries. Monopropylene glycol is used in the antifreezes, industrial coolants and others. The food grade monopropylene glycol is used in the food industry as food coloring and food additives. The other primary use of the monopropylene is in paints and varnishes such as bath tubs and small boats. It also used as liquid engine coolants. Growth Drivers and Challenges

The increasing expansion of the food and beverage industry across the globe is leading to extensive application of the monopropylene glycol which is anticipated to be the major growth driver for the global monopropylene glycol market. Additionally, the increasing expansion of the automotive industry across the various developing region is driving the market growth of the monopropylene glycol globally. Moreover, the growing population leads to rising demand for the food and beverage which in turn expected to propel the demand for the monopropylene glycol.

However, the storage and transportation issues related to monopropylene glycol as it requires transportation system to be fortified with drying devices. This is predicted to hinder the growth of the global monopropylene glycol market throughout the forecast period.
